How To Fix /SCWM/LM_CORE_APPL054 - Work category &1 is not defined


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/SCWM/LM_CORE_APPL -

  • Message number: 054

  • Message text: Work category &1 is not defined

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/SCWM/LM_CORE_APPL054 - Work category &1 is not defined ?
    The SAP error message /SCWM/LM_CORE_APPL054 Work category &1 is not defined typically occurs in the context of SAP Extended Warehouse Management (EWM) when the system is trying to process a work item that references a work category that has not been defined in the system.
    
    Cause: Missing Work Category Definition: The most common cause of this error is that the work category specified (represented by &1 in the error message) has not been defined in the system.
    Configuration Issues: There may be issues in the configuration settings related to work categories in the EWM system. Data Inconsistency: There could be inconsistencies in the data, such as missing entries in the relevant tables that define work categories.
